import {NgModule} from '@angular/core'; import {RouterModule} from '@angular/router'; import {CommonModule} from '@angular/common'; import {ConnectAdminLoginGuard} from '../../connect/communityGuard/connectAdminLoginGuard.guard'; import {FormsModule, ReactiveFormsModule} from '@angular/forms'; import {AlertModalModule} from '../../utils/modal/alertModal.module'; import {PagesComponent} from './pages.component'; import {MatAutocompleteModule, MatChipsModule, MatFormFieldModule, MatSlideToggleModule} from '@angular/material'; import {IsCommunityOrAdmin} from '../../connect/communityGuard/isCommunityOrAdmin'; import {AdminToolServiceModule} from "../../services/adminToolService.module"; import {InputModule} from "../sharedComponents/input/input.module"; @NgModule({ imports: [ CommonModule, RouterModule, FormsModule, AlertModalModule, ReactiveFormsModule, MatSlideToggleModule, AdminToolServiceModule, InputModule, MatAutocompleteModule, MatFormFieldModule, MatChipsModule ], declarations: [PagesComponent], providers: [IsCommunityOrAdmin, ConnectAdminLoginGuard], exports: [PagesComponent] }) export class PagesModule { }